Roundtable: AI, Multilingualism and Accessibility in European Audiovisual Media (L’Alternativa – CCCB)
21 November 2025 at 12:30 p.m. CCCB Auditorium
We will explore how artificial intelligence is transforming the European audiovisual landscape, particularly in multilingual and culturally diverse contexts such as Catalonia. The session will address the opportunities and challenges that AI brings to accessibility, linguistic and cultural diversity, and audiovisual production and industry, while offering a practical look at how innovation can be integrated into the daily work of filmmakers, producers, and festivals. It will be a space to debate, reflect, and share experiences about the future of the sector, combining institutional, creative, and technical perspectives.
Participants will include Francesc Mas (Project Engineer at CCMA), Pilar Orero (PhD at UAB and member of the TransMedia Catalonia Lab research group), Guim Bonaventura i Bou (Coordinator of Catalunya Film Festivals), and Miquel Romans (member of Productors Audiovisuals de Catalunya and producer at Principal Segona), as well as representatives of user associations. The session will be moderated by Adriana Pérez Villa (journalist and director of Inclús – Barcelona International Disability Film Festival).
The event will include a Catalan Sign Language (LSC) interpreter.
